One Cut of the Dead is a Japanese zombie comedy film

Released in 2017, One Cut of the Dead is a unique addition to the zombie movie genre. It combines comedy, horror, and a one-take style of filming to create an engaging and entertaining experience.

The film was shot on an extremely low budget

One Cut of the Dead was made with a budget of just 3 million yen (around $30,000). Despite its limited resources, the film went on to become a cult hit and a box office success in Japan.

It was directed by Shinichiro Ueda

Shinichiro Ueda was relatively unknown before the release of One Cut of the Dead. However, his ingenious direction and innovative storytelling techniques catapulted him into the spotlight of the film industry.

The movie was originally intended to be a short film

One Cut of the Dead was initially conceived as a 37-minute short film. However, due to its success and positive reception, it was expanded into a full-length feature.

The plot centers around a film crew making a zombie movie

In the movie, a director and his crew are shooting a low-budget zombie flick when a real zombie outbreak occurs. The characters are forced to continue filming while also trying to survive the undead horde.

The movie received critical acclaim

Despite its modest production values, One Cut of the Dead received widespread praise from critics. It won several awards, including the Audience Award at the 2017 Udine Far East Film Festival and the Best Film at the 2018 Fantasia International Film Festival.

The long take scene is one of the film’s highlights

One Cut of the Dead features a remarkable 37-minute single take, which showcases the director’s prowess and the actors’ improvisational skills. This uninterrupted shot adds to the intensity and realism of the movie.
